Business Group Asks DOTC: 'Let seaworthy vessels sail' by Sunstar Cebu

A business chamber in Cebu asked the transportation department to lift the "wholesale suspension" of Superferry vessels that have passed seaworthiness tests, a move that will save the local economy from "untold losses".

In a letter to Department of Transportation and Communication Secretary Leandro Mendoza dated Sept. 8, 2009, the Cebu Chamber of Commerce and Industry (CCCI) asked that vessels certified by the Maritime Industry Authority (Marina) as seaworthy should be allowed to sail again.

CCCI Also Asks:

  • Speedy and impartial probe of SuperFerry 9 sinking
  • Joint responsibility for modernization and reform of shipping industry
  • Strict law enforcement and close monitoring of compliance to regulations
  • Adopting timelines in investigations

Noynoy is LP Standard-Bearer: 'Will run, will fight' by Sunnex - Sunstar Cebu

Sen. Benigno "Noynoy" Aquino III, exactly 40 days after the death of his mother, former President Corazon Aquino, declared yesterday, September 9, 2009, that he will run for president in next year's elections.

"Bayang Pilipinas, tatakbo po ako sa darating na halalan. Tinatanggap ko po ang hamon na mamuno sa labang ito at ipagpapatuloy ko po ang adhikain ng aking mga magulang (I will run for office in the next election. I accept the challenge to lead this fight and to pursue what my parents apired for)," Aquino said in a press conference at the Club Filipino in Greenhills, San Juan City.
